Transaction 38fcf576a3d2578bc253f827f5e5f538605276f71662f05dba89fc3cc16a2605
1 Input
1 Output
-
38fcf576a3d2578bc253f827f5e5f538605276f71662f05dba89fc3cc16a2605:0
- value
- 306150
- script pubkey
- OP_0 OP_PUSHBYTES_20 a86e3df40b224603fb8f764e090f8a84aa7c4d31
- address
- bc1q4phrmaqtyfrq87u0we8qjru2sj48cnf3v50tum